Thorold Jr. B Blackhawks ask fans to give back this holiday season

Every fan that brings a non-perishable food item to one of the team's home games in December will be able to win a prize

This holiday season the Thorold Jr. B Blackhawks are partnering up with Community Care to make every home game in December extra special by giving back.

Says Alex Rotundo, game day staff member for the team, “Each game is going to have its own little promotion. For every fan that brings a non-perishable donation they’ll be able to either be entered into a draw for a prize or receive a discounted admission. It’s going to be a different promotion for every game.”

Rotundo, who is in charge of public address and music at the games, says it’s important for the team to give back during the holiday season.

“It kind of started as a discussion after a game between myself, the team owner and the director of hockey operations. With the Christmas season coming up and especially with the pandemic, we thought it was a good way to give back to the community and ask people who come to our games to participate. This is the first year we’re doing it and hopefully it’s going to continue for years and years. ”

Rotundo thinks hockey is an important pillar of communities in Canada, especially in Thorold.

“It’s Canada’s winter sport and Thorold is such a close-knit community that the arena is like the heart of the city where people come to gather. It’s a good place to be and we, Canadians, love our hockey so I think it’s a good way to gather.”

The campaign will run during the team’s home games at the Thorold Community Arena on December 6, 11, 13, and 20. The promotions will be as follows:

Game 1 (Dec. 6 vs. Caledonia): Donors will receive a raffle ticket for a chance to win Team Apparel

Game 2 (Dec. 11 vs. Hamilton): Donors will receive a raffle ticket for a chance to win Signed Team Memorabilia

Game 3 (Dec. 13 vs. Pelham): Donors will receive a raffle ticket for a chance to win Local Restaurant Gift Cards 

Game 4 (Dec. 20 vs. Fort Erie): Discount Admission for all donors ($5 Adults and $3 Senior/Student with donation of a non-perishable item)
